    To do in Columbus.

    Couple places you might want to go while not at the meet:

    Big Fun. 9.5 miles from courtyard, but a must for the toy collector. https://www.facebook.com/pg/BigFunCo...=page_internal

    Packrat Comics is 4 miles from Courtyard. I don't use it (not close to my house), but friends love it. More than just comics.

    Cartoon Library and research at OSU (20 minute drive)

    Places your family might prefer.

    Columbus Zoo (20 minute drive)

    COSI kids science museum (15 min drive)

    Art Museum (15 minute drive) FREE on Sundays

    Ohio History Museum (17 minute drive)

    Short North Gallery hop Saturday evening. local art, wine, social, walking FREE (15 min drive) PS- BIG FUN is in the short north and will likely be open during Hop

    Historic Ohio State house and museum 15 min drive FREE

    National Air Force museum dayton (1 hour drive) FREE

    Downtown 15 minutes,
    Short North 20 minutes,
    OSU 20 minutes,
    Airport 20 mins
